Absolutely true story. Years ago I was at a friend's ranch in Colorado and were were watching a movie where the good guys were hiding behind a car and the car was being shot by the bad guys. We wanted to see what would happen. He had a 62-63 Chevy that was just sitting there. He had used it for part and the age of the car is important because it is thicker steel than modern cars. . He took his Marlin Lever Action 30-30 deer rifle and he shot the door. It was a soft tip hunting round. The round went through one door, through the backs of both front seats and then out through the other door. The bullet then went through both walls of his shed before falling to the ground somewhere. 2 steel doors 2 seats and 2 wood shed walls. FYI I'm a certified Smallbore and pistol coach and I've been teaching firearm safety to juniors at our gun club for the last 10 years and I tell this when it comes to the part about knowing what's beyond your target.

Berger sells 195 gr bullets for the 7mm with a ballistic coefficient of .755 which exceeds the ballistic coefficient of their best 6.5 by .07, the bullet with the best bc is the .375 a 407 gr bullet wit a bc of 1.022! incidentally their .30's exceed the 7 and the .338 exceeds the .30

People who think that a .243 is inadequate for deer hunting are mistaken. A 100 grain Nosler zipping out at 2,900 fps will drop a deer in its tracks consistently out to about 300 yards - provided that the shot is placed an inch or so behind the shoulder with the animal turned broadside.
